Residents unite: John Spain believes Moorabool needs multiple residents’ associations. Picture: Marco De Luca

Mix of voices way to cut angstBY BEN CAMERON

A BACCHUS Marsh community activist hascalled for better representation for residents.

John Spain said a fully functioning residents’association would empower the community tocommunicate better with Moorabool Councilover local issues such as the demolition of theold Bacchus Marsh library, annual budgets andincreasing traffic in West Maddingley.

‘‘Back in 2009, there was a lot of communityangst about the library,’’ Mr Spain said.

‘‘A functioning residents’ association wouldhave seen what was in the pipeline.

‘‘The community would have been betterprepared, and council would have handled the

process a lot better. It would be a good ongoingway of looking at what council is doing.

‘‘We are seeing a lot of new householdsmoving into Bacchus Marsh, and they areprobably used to seeing these types of repre-sentative bodies.’’

However, East Moorabool ward’s CrMichael Tudball feared a residents’ associationwould simply be another lobby group with anarrow focus. ‘‘The fact of the matter is councilengaged with a number of community groupsabout the library, both for and against,’’ hesaid. ‘‘Community groups are great, the morethe merrier, but they need to have a purpose.Too often you have groups who are passionateabout one or two things, which is great, but we

have plenty of groups like that already.’’Mr Spain said he would like to see multiple

residents’ associations representing differentareas. ‘‘There should be representation forMaddingley, Darley, not just one group repre-senting Bacchus Marsh or Moorabool,’’ hesaid. ‘‘People view things differently in differ-ent areas. We need groups that representresidents of specific areas, that communicatesregularly with council.’’

Drugs fuel surging crime rateBY BEN CAMERON

DRUG offences in Moorabool have jumped50 per cent in the past year as the shire’s overallcrime rate increased at almost twice the stateaverage.

New police data reveals the number of drug-related incidents rose from 42 to 63 in the yearto June, with overall crime increasing by 15 percent. The state’s overall crime rate rose by8.2 per cent in the same period.

There were 1372 offences reported to policein the past year, with drug possession charges up36 per cent. Incidents of harassment tripled.

However, Bacchus Marsh’s Acting InspectorPat Cleary said the arrests of five ‘‘very active’’drug dealers in the past few months would gosome way to reducing drug crime.

‘‘We expect those arrests to have an impact oncrime rates,’’ he said.

‘‘The main cause of crime, like just across thestate, is drugs. There is a direct correlation be-tween drug movement and use, with increasingcrime rates in Moorabool.’’

With other significant increases occurring inthe categories of theft (80.3 per cent), theft ofmotor vehicles (74.4 per cent), assault (19 percent), theft from motor vehicles (14.5 per cent)and residential burglary (12.3 per cent), Moora-bool’s crime investigation unit will gain an extradetective. A burglary task force will also be setup this month to support uniform officers.

‘‘I still believe the Moorabool community is avery safe community to live in and to visit,’’Inspector Mick Myers said in a statement.

He said despite operations Catch and Crikey,which focused on rural thefts, and the recoveryof large amounts of stolen property, thoseoffences continued to occur.

Road offences are also a concern.‘‘Moorabool police are continually amazed at

the number of offenders who are detected driv-ing dangerously, under the influence of alcoholand at high speeds,’’ Inspector Myers said.

‘‘Moorabool highway patrol has conducted18 specific road policing operations in supportof local units so far this year, but we continue tosee far too many casualties on our roads.’’

New cops for regionPOLICE are unable to say how many extraofficers will be allocated to Moorabool afterit was announced the western region wouldreceive 27 additional members.

Western region’s Superintendent AndrewAllen said the extra officers would comple-ment 50 police added in the past two years.

‘‘These additional numbers will providefor more supervisors as well as other ranks.

‘‘These police will primarily be allocated

across the Ballarat police service area, withothers assigned to the Moorabool area asdetermined by service demands.’’

Superintendent Allen said regional com-mand continually assessed the allocation ofpolice across both service areas.

Deputy Commissioner Lucinda Nolansaid extra officers had been allocated to com-munities where the need was greatest.

— Ben Cameron

Ratepayers to be hit with $100 fire levyBY BEN CAMERON

MOORABOOL residents will fork out an extra$100 a year on their council rates to help fundVictoria’s firefighting services under one of thebiggest shake-ups of state taxes in decades.

From July next year, the fire service levy willcomprise a fixed component of $100 forresidential properties and $200 for commercial,industrial, farming and vacant properties.

There will also be a variable charge, calculatedas a percentage of the capital improved value of aproperty. Pensioners and veterans will get a $50concession per household.

Mayor Pat Griffin said he had concerns withthe government directing councils to collect rev-enue on its behalf.

He called for more information on how thenew levy would work.

‘‘Our issue is if it was considered unfair for

insurance companies to collect this money onbehalf of the state government, then why is it OKfor council?’’ Cr Griffin said.

“The MAV [Municipal Association of Vic-toria] state council was very clear on this issue —local councils don’t want to bill property ownersfor the levy.’’

A spokesman for Treasurer Kim Wells said thelevy was an important recommendation of theBushfires Royal Commission.

‘‘The decision to remove the fire services levyfrom insurance premiums will encourage morepeople to insure,’’ he said.

‘‘The new levy has been designed to enablelocal councils to use their existing rates collectionprocesses and notices to collect the levy on behalfof the government.’’

Bacchus Marsh resident John Spain said hewas concerned how the levy would affect rate-payers on a limited income.

Broadband rolloutgathers speedTHE National Broadband Network is expec-ted to be fully rolled out in Bacchus Marshwithin 18 months.

Service to the high-speed internet networkis being provided across three areas, coveringabout 9000 homes and businesses.

Work began in the second area in July,while construction on the other two areexpected to start this month and next.

An NBN Co spokesman said the companyhad to finalise the geographical boundaries ofthe network and determine the most efficientorder to build coverage areas.

Contractor Transfield will complete on-sitesurveys to plan how the network will be builtin each street, including an assessment ofexisting infrastructure like pits and under-ground pipes.

‘‘This can take several months but is anessential part of the process,’’ the spokesmansaid.

‘‘As the NBN is switched on progressivelyin each area, residents and businesses in thoseareas will be able to contact their telephone orinternet service provider to arrange their ser-vices to be delivered over the NBN.’’

Ballan will eventually be served by the net-work, however the town was not included ina three-year rollout plan.

NBN Co will update the plan on an annualbasis up to June 2016. Details: nbnco.com.au.

Our two cents oncouncil servicesBY BEN CAMERON

MOORABOOL Council has yet torelease the results of a communitysatisfaction survey.

The statewide Local GovernmentServices Report was released onAugust 22, collating results fromalmost 30,000 respondents whojudged the performance of 71councils.

A Moorabool spokesman told theWeekly the council was still assessingthe information.

Macedon Ranges released its resultson August 28, with 58 per cent ofrespondents satisfied with the coun-cil’s performance, and 69 per centhappy with its customer service.

Melton council will release itsresults on September 20.

Two years ago, a Department ofPlanning and Community Develop-ment report found half of respondents

believed Moorabool Council engagedthe community in decision making,while 54 per cent were satisfiedwith council’s overall performance.Fifty-nine per cent were satisfiedwith advocacy and communityrepresentation.

Local Government Minister Jeanet-te Powell said this year’s survey wasmore representative, as previoussurveys were confined to the ‘‘head ofthe household’’.

“The changes this year mean thatcomparisons with results from pastsurveys will be unreliable. The survey. . . provides a valuable guide on howcouncils can improve their services tothe community.’’

Mrs Powell said the survey indic-ated 49 per cent of respondentsbelieved their council was doing agood or very good job, while 13 percent rated their council’s performanceas poor or very poor.

Lapse puts CFAtrucks off roadBY BEN CAMERON

‘Systems [will be] putin place to ensure itdoes not happenagain.’

THE CFA will conduct a review afterthe registration of two trucks at theFiskville training facility was foundto have lapsed.

A CFA spokesman said bothtrucks were used solely for trainingpurposes.

Across the state, the registrationsof 22 CFA vehicles had lapsed,including a tanker based at Meltonand another at Parwan.

‘‘The vehicles are in the process ofbeing reregistered and are expectedto return to service shortly,’’ thespokesman said.

‘‘Two vehicles have been returnedto service, with a further eight dueback tomorrow, and the remaindernext week.”

Opposition emergency servicesspokesman James Merlino claimedsome fire stations would be without

trucks because of the oversight.“This will come as little consolationfor communities like Fiskville whichwill have trucks offline while thepaperwork is sorted out.”

However, Police and EmergencyServices Minister Peter Ryan said theCFA had assured the government itwas able to maintain services untilall trucks were reregistered and fullyoperational.

‘‘The CFA has indicated this willbe thoroughly investigated and sys-tems put in place to ensure it doesnot happen again.”

Cobra great joins elite listBY BEN CAMERON

True clubman: Hall-of-famer Wayne Cracknell in hisplaying days for the Cobras.

THERE are not many footballers who lead theirclub for 254 games, retire, and then return to coachits junior netball team.

It’s probably one of the reasons Bacchus Marshfootballer Wayne Cracknell has been awarded oneof the Ballarat Football Netball League’s highesthonours – he’s a true clubman.

The 42 year old has been inducted into theleague’s hall of fame, the first Cobra inducted sincethe award it was introduced in 2008.

‘‘It’s a bit overwhelming, for a league that’s 119years old and to join some of the names mentioned,’’Cracknell said. ‘‘I’m humbled and proud, and a bitshocked.’’

Since debuting in 1987, Cracknell’s list of achieve-ments is extensive: club captain and coach, club andleague best and fairest medal winner and VCFL rep-resentative.

The only thing lacking from his swag of plaudits isa premiership medal. He came close in 1999, whenthe Cobras lost to Sunbury by 11 points.

In his induction speech, Cracknell thanked the‘‘unsung heroes of grassroots footy’’.

He also praised Bacchus Marsh games recordholder Mick Dodd and the late Jack Jefferies, afterwhom the club’s best and fairest award was named.

‘‘Having the opportunity to look back, you soonrealise how many people have touched you and howmany people you have touched,’’ Cracknell said.‘‘There are many unsung heroes at football clubsand they can usually be found doing the dirty jobs.We all know who they are and believe their effortsdid not go unnoticed — they made our club better.’’

He paid tribute to coaches Ian Dominguez, NevWilkie and Malcolm Scott, with special mentiongoing to Mick Phyland, who transformed him froma midfielder who went forward into a running half-back. ‘‘This changed my whole attitude and mademe look at football in a totally different way, it mademe a better player.’’ he said.

Cracknell said the support of his family was alsocrucial. ‘‘You can’t do anything in life if you don’thave a strong family connection.’’

It’s these family ties, after 25 years service to Bac-chus Marsh FC, that have Cracknell guiding thenext generation at the club. This season he was theunder-14 football and under-12 netball coach.

‘‘We had junior netball for the first time this yearand my daughter started playing, so I thought I’dbetter support her as I’ve supported my son.’’

With both teams recently losing eliminationfinals, Cracknell can now turn his attention to hisother great sporting love, cricket. He will again padup for Bacchus Marsh Cricket Club next month.

Whether born with a disability or acquiring one, hundreds of Melburnians are sharing the national obsesssion with sport. And playing all the games we associate with able-bodied athletes is an option being increasingly taken up in the city’s north- west, as Tara Murray reports.

Willing Able

and

ROXBURGH Park’s Naz Erdim feared for his future after a diving accident left him a quadriplegic.

The thought of not ever playing sport again was the least of the then- 20-year-old’s concerns.

‘‘I wasn’t really sure and didn’t know what to expect. While I was in rehab they told me about different sports I could still play.

‘‘They told me about wheelchair rugby. Once I’d watched it, I really loved how they crashed and bashed on the court and were really good friends off the court.

‘‘Most people are confused when they fi rst see wheelchair rugby. They picture us on a rugby paddock. We play on a basketball court and it looks quiet dangerous.’’

Move forward 20 years and Erdim is com-peting in his fourth Paralympics in London.

‘‘It feels pretty good and it’s really special and we are looking forward to it, ’’he said before leaving.

‘‘We won silver in Sydney and Beijing and we’re pretty confi dent of going well in London.’’

As Erdim takes to the court in London, it’s also an opportunity to look at what sports are available for both physically and intel-lectually disabled people.

For most it’s not about competing at the top level; it’s about having the opportunities in the fi rst place.

‘‘A lot of the desire for sports is driven by the parents,’’ says Wyndham’s Access All Abilities community development offi cer, Wayne Slattery.

‘‘They will contact the YMCA or the council saying my child wants to play a particular sport. We then try and organise something.’’

Slattery says Wyndham is one of the better-equipped areas in Melbourne’s north-west with soft tennis ; light exercise groups; aqua aerobics; carpet, lawn and tenpin bowls; netball; basketball; dance; wheelchair darts; jujitsu and swimming all catered for.

‘‘The aim for us is to get them into mainstream sport and sometimes we have to make some modifi cations or some rule changes to make this happen.

‘‘We mentor the coaches and provide them with advice on how to work with the children who need more attention.’’

Slattery says wheelchair basketball adds another element to the opportunities avail-able.

‘‘Just say a teenager [in a wheelchair] is playing; his family can compete, too. They get in the wheelchair and it becomes a fam-ily thing

‘‘Over half of the people in our sessions are able-bodied.’’

The Australian Paralympic Committee’s manager of development and pathways, Tim Matthews, says his team also looks to include disabled sports people in main-stream sport.

‘‘We aim to include our athletes in main-stream sports where we can but you can’t always make it happen.

‘‘Our goal is to include people with a disability in the core business of sport. Seg-regating them, all it does is make it an issue in many cases ... there needs to be more work to include people with disabilities in sporting clubs.’’

The Macedon Basketball Association has been able to do that with its Access All Abilities’ group, in which 50 people are registered.

While they may not play an actual compe-tition, they still enjoy games and play a role on the association’s grand fi nal day.

‘‘We didn’t realise there was a need for a program like this until we were approached in 2008,’’ says Michael Grantham, who’s in charge of the program.

‘‘We ran a trial program in 2009 and the participants enjoyed it so much that we incorporated it in our regular basketball program.

‘‘The youngest person is 10 and the eldest 74 and there’s all ages in between.

‘‘Each week they have a skills session, fol-lowed by a half-court game.’’

Tennis Victoria has 24 clubs, with pro-grams for people with disabilities, including wheelchair tennis.

South Gisborne Tennis Club is the only club in Melbourne’s north-west to have such a program.

‘‘We’ve been running it for 12 years,’’ says coach Gail Scott.

‘‘We have the Sunbury Macedon Specialist School come down and Distinctive Options from Sunbury [provider of disability sup-port and training programs] has sessions every week.

‘‘We’re looking at expanding it more. We would eventually like to run a competi-tion.’’

Scott says funding given to them earlier this year means they’ll be able to cater for more people in wheelchairs.

‘‘We now have to carry them onto the court. We are just waiting for the right weather to install ramps and bigger doors so they’ll be able to play on our hard courts.’’

Western Australian-based Cricket Champs is another program looking to set up some-thing similar, with the chance for kids to move into mainstream teams.

Now with clubs in WA and New South Wales, Cricket Champs wants to expand into Victoria.

‘‘There’s very limited opportunities for kids with disabilities to play sport,’’ says Justin Sambell

‘‘Many parents are reluctant to enrol their kids in sport. Programs like this give them a chance to start playing sport then move into mainstream sport, which they mightn’t have thought was possible.’’

While there is a focus on trying to get disabled people into mainstream sports clubs, there are still many sports groups focusing just on people with disabilities.

The Special Olympics has started a Com-munity Sports Link program, designed for special schools and disability service provid-ers to get people involved in weekly sports training.

‘‘Part of my role is to facilitate this pro-gram and others north-west of Melbourne. This term, I’ve got eight schools I’m work-ing on with soccer,’’ says Lessey Hodgkin-son, who runs the program in Melbourne’s north-west

‘‘We try to get them into the routine of training once a week, try and get them into a competition with a Special Olympics feel about it.’’

It’s through the Special Olympics program that Helping Hoops has started running free basketball training sessions for intellectual-ity disabled children.

Having already established programs for disadvantaged youth, founder Adam Mc-Kay said they were asked to look at running skills sessions for intellectually disabled children.

They recently moved their north-west pro-gram from Footscray to Broadmeadows.

Sunbury Jets basketball coach Mike Spears is one of the coaches in the program.

‘‘When I started we had one program and Adam said I had one coaching job for you per week, and now we’re doing four programs, two to three hours a day,

‘‘This area needs it. We used to do it at VU, most of the players were from Ascot Vale and some out of Werribee, but since we’ve been relocated its starting brand new here.’’

Jets player Jay Boyle is also involved in the program and is looking at bringing it out to Sunbury, having already visited the Sunbury Macedon Specialist School.

Melton’s Riding for the Disabled Associa-tion is another program based in Mel-bourne’s north-west.

The centre, which attracts people from places including Melton, Sunbury, Gis-borne, Point Cook and Bacchus Marsh, caters for both intellectual and physically disabled people.

‘‘There’s very few children that can’t have the opportunity to participate and we cater for a range of disabilities,’’ says head coach and co-ordinator Margaret Behan.

‘‘We modify the equipment and supervi-sion. Some riders may need three volunteers and lots of supervision, where others will be able to ride by themselves eventually.’’

Big on style, safety and economyEwan Kennedy and Derek Ogden road test the Hyundai i30

The new Hyundai i30: Moving forward in design and engine technology.

Designed for the European market atHyundai’s Technical Centre in Russels-heim, Germany, the new i30 takes on the

South Korean company’s ‘fluid sculpture’ stylewhich, it says, is inspired by nature and modernarchitecture. More practically, it gives the vehiclea slippery coefficient of friction of Cd 0.30, acornerstone of fuel economy.

Hyundai i30 gets straight to the point in thestyling stakes, with Hyundai’s signaturehexagonal radiator grille (chrome in thePremium test car we sampled), flanked by thelatest design HID xenon headlamps.

Sleek lines, offset by sculpted wheel archeshousing 17-inch alloy wheels, continue down theside of the vehicle, ending in a rear thatemphasises the vehicle’s wide stance.

The roof in the i30 Premium incorporates atwo-piece panoramic sunroof, the light fromwhich adds a feeling of space inside the cabin.A spoiler is positioned where the roof meets therear window.

The Hyundai i30, which comes in Active, Elite

and Premium variants, has been recognised as‘‘one of the safest in the small-car category’’ bythe Australasian New Car Assessment Program.

With room for five people, the Premium i30’scabin lives up to the model moniker with amodern mix of quality hard and soft surfaces.

Instruments are made easy to read with sports-style layout and blue back lighting.

The four-spoke steering wheel incorporates avariety of controls, including cruise control,audio and air-con.

The 1.6-litre CRDi diesel engine has beenupdated to produce 10.6 per cent more power(94 kW) over the previous i30 and 3.4 per centreduction in combined highway/urban fuelconsumption

At motorway speeds, the test i30 CRDi hadfuel consumption of 5.2 litres per 100km,increasing to about eight litres per 100km in hardstop-start traffic motoring.

The Hyundai i30 Premium 1.6 turbo-dieselsix-speed automatic sells for $32,590, plus on-roads.
